Exports In 2022, Singapore exported $166M in Cotton, making it the 41st largest exporter of Cotton in the world. At the same year, Cotton was the 54th most exported product in Singapore. The main destination of Cotton exports from Singapore are: India ($125M), Indonesia ($24.1M), Israel ($3.57M), Bangladesh ($2.47M), and Thailand ($1.75M).

The fastest growing export markets for Cotton of Singapore between 2021 and 2022 were India ($123M), Indonesia ($20.2M), and Israel ($1.76M).

Imports In 2022, Singapore imported $123M in Cotton, becoming the 66th largest importer of Cotton in the world. At the same year, Cotton was the 74th most imported product in Singapore. Singapore imports Cotton primarily from: Burkina Faso ($64.9M), China ($26.7M), Switzerland ($3.88M), United States ($3.86M), and Netherlands ($3.62M).

The fastest growing import markets in Cotton for Singapore between 2021 and 2022 were Netherlands ($3.57M), China ($3.49M), and Switzerland ($3.42M).
